Why Shinnecock may not offer the US Open test it has in the past

BBC Golf·5d ago·
✦ AI Summary

The US Open at Shinnecock Hills may not present the same challenging test as in previous years, as organizers aim to avoid past controversies by implementing lessons learned from the last two tournaments, according to Iain Carter.

After the past two US Opens at the New York course descended into controversy, tournament organisers say they have learned lessons, writes Iain Carter.
